Matlab语言在整数规划中的应用.docx
《Matlab语言在整数规划中的应用.docx》由会员分享,可在线阅读,更多相关《Matlab语言在整数规划中的应用.docx(3页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、Matlab语言在整数规划中的应用 摘要:该文提出了用枚举法解决线性函数中的整数规划问题。应用Matlab语言的线性规划函数linprog,先取消整数限制求解;因目标函数为线性函数,它具有一样倾斜性,再求出整数规划的最优解。由于文章所提算法可以很便捷算出整数规划的最优解,因而避开了原有算法的一些逆境。 关键词: Matlab语言;整数规划;枚举法;线性规划函数;最优解 中图分类号:TP319 文献标识码:A 文章编号:1019-304409-2122-03 1 Matlab语言线性规划函数linprog介绍 x,fval,exitflag,output,lambda=linprog. 在输入部
2、分,f是目标函数,它以列向量形式出现;a、b分别是线性规划中不等式约束的技术系数矩阵和资源向量;aeq、beq分别是线性规划中的技术系数矩阵和资源向量;这其中如有缺省,则以 代替;lb是决策变量下界,ub是决策变量上界。在输出部分,x是线性规划最优解,fval是线性规划最优值;exitflag是输出标记,当exitflag=1时,表示线性规划有解,当exitflag=-1时,表示线性规划无解;output是指算法和迭代状况;lambda是指存储状况。当程序通过时,屏目上有一段文字:Optimization terminated successfully,它表示程序通过。当程序中有问题时, 屏目
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- Matlab 语言 整数 规划 中的 应用
限制150内